XF 1.4 Trophy criteria issue

Zynektic

Well-known member
Hi there,

As per the attachments the 'Addicted' trophy has been issued to users for 1,000 posts when they have no where near this. I've also added a 'Veteran I' trophy which has 200 posts and 180 days registered in which triggered and the forum is only 1 month old.

I have other trophies such as 5000 posts which is IDENTICAL to the Addicted trophy just with the 1000 value changes to 5000 which has NOT triggered so I am confused. I've ran the cron/rebuild without any luck.

I'm using [bd] Medals and their paid trophy extension but these should not cause any issue as they do not contain any criteria and as mentioned above the 5,000 posts is identical to the 1,000 posts, both have awards added but one triggers and one has not so it makes no sense.

Any ideas?
 

Attachments

  • addicted.webp
    addicted.webp
    9.6 KB · Views: 2
  • awards.webp
    awards.webp
    10.7 KB · Views: 2
  • posts.webp
    posts.webp
    12.8 KB · Views: 2
  • veteran.webp
    veteran.webp
    14 KB · Views: 2
The cron only applies to recently active members.

To apply it to all members, run the rebuild function in the Tools -> Rebuild Caches menu.
 
I have run the rebuild function and it caused those users to be flagged with trophies which they have not met the criteria.

As I mentioned, the 'Addicted' which is a default XenForo trophy has been issued to users without meeting the 1000 posts but the 5000 posts one with identical set up other than wording and the value changed to 5000 has not. I am unsure why the Addicted triggered but the 5000 has not when neither should trigger as the criteria has not been met.
 
I removed all trophies before starting, updated it to ensure no user has trophies other than the default ones and then added the new ones in.

Is there a way to remove any trophies achieved otherwise in case its duplicating it somewhere?
 
OK, I am just going to deleted all trophies and start again - all I did with the 'Addicted' trophy was add a medal icon so the criteria was not changed but had been issued.

Cheers!
 
Back
Top Bottom